Yesterday Instagram targeted me with this curious account.
A woman in her mid-sixties. Belgian. Divorced at 62. Decided to move to the Athens Riviera and start over.
She's this lovely lady – very classy, well-dressed, and very honest too.
And at some point she picks up her phone and starts recording her journey: what it's like at 65 to be a single woman who moves countries and starts building a life in a new place.
Her sharings and musings are clearly resonating with a lot of women out there.
You can see her sitting on the beach, just the iPhone in front of her, narrating an insight or a story from her week…
Or you'll see one of those talent-in-action videos, where she's walking down the beach with her thoughts overlaid as text.
I don't know why the algorithm targeted me with her account. But apparently just three weeks ago she had only 2,000 or 3,000 followers.
Something in her content resonated. The algorithm picked it up.
And now she has 21,000 followers. All very active. All very engaged.
I looked at the account for a while and wondered why.
A couple of things stood out.
It was brutally authentic and simple. Here I am. Divorced. Building a new life. Follow me along. That's it.
The format. Unedited. Unfiltered. Raw. Unscripted. And people resonate with that, especially when there's so much AI slop floating around right now.
She's not trying. That's exactly why it's working.
